Checklist: The Four Tests of Highest and Best Use

Checklist: The Four Tests of Highest and Best Use
Join our Membership program to access the full pdf.

Highest and Best Use is the reasonable, probable and legal use of vacant land or an improved property. Property, as developed, is considered its Highest and Best Use until the land value is higher without improvements. This helpful checklist reviews the four criteria that Highest and Best Use must meet.

Chart: Rural, Urban, or Suburban

Chart: Rural, Urban, or Suburban
Join our Membership program to download.

Defining a property’s location as rural, suburban, or urban can be challenging since there is no standardized definition. This helpful chart is designed to guide appraisers in considering the various characteristics that determine proper location classification.
